Fig. 1: Intestinal epithelial AMPK knockout mice have impaired BAT function.
From: Intestinal AMPK modulation of microbiota mediates crosstalk with brown fat to control thermogenesis

For a–f, AMPKα1fl/fl (Control) and AMPKα1-IKO mice were fed chow diet. a Representative images of H&E-stained BAT sections.
